Planning application
Tiverton Mansions & Dawlish Mansions 140 & 154 Gray's Inn Road London WC1X 8AZ
Works: Windows or glazing
Permission granted. Work must normally begin within three years of the decision or the permission lapses.
Proposal
Repair of all external decorative stonework, allowing for repair or replace where necessary; repair and redecorate all windows; repair, clean and clear all rainwater goods where required and wash down the entire external facades.
As published by the council, reference 2025/4532/P

About lawful development applications
A lawful development certificate is a legal determination that existing or proposed works do not need planning permission; the merits of the scheme are not considered. More in our guide to planning application types.
